-
[Selenium] 클릭 시 element not interactable 에러Memo/Python 2023. 1. 17. 16:50
Selenium으로 코드를 작성 중 창을 닫기 위해 x버튼을 클릭해야 하는 상황이였다.
분명 다른 요소와 동일하게 'button' 태그를 가지고 있지만 다음과 같은 에러가 발생하며 클릭이 작동하지 않았다.
Message: element not interactable
다행히 검색을 통해 해결 방법을 쉽게 찾을 수 있었다.
close = driver.find_element(By.XPATH, '//*[@id="btnLayerClose"]') driver.execute_script("arguments[0].click();", close)
Selenium에서 특정 element가 갑자기 클릭이 되지 않을 때 (python)
selenium을 이용해서 functional test를 쨔는 도중, 특정 element를 클릭하는 부분을 쨔야하는 경우가 있었는데,
wkdtjsgur100.github.io
'Memo > Python' 카테고리의 다른 글
[Selenium] 요소 위치로 스크롤 이동하기 (0) 2023.01.25 [Selenium] 결과 값 텍스트가 빈칸(공백)으로 리턴될 때 (0) 2023.01.18 [Selenium] 코드 실행 후 브라우저가 자동으로 종료될 때 (0) 2023.01.17 [Python-Telegram-Bot v20.0] 메시지 전송 에러 해결 (0) 2023.01.13 [Django] allauth form field label 지우기 (0) 2022.08.05